当前位置: 首页 > article >正文

Xget 正式发布:您的高性能、安全下载加速工具!

您可以通过 star 我固定的 GitHub 存储库来支持我,谢谢!以下是我的一些 GitHub 存储库,很有可能对您有用:

  • tzst

  • Xget

  • Prompt Library


原文 URL:https://blog.xi-xu.me/2025/06/02/xget-launch-high-performance-secure-download-proxy.html

是否厌倦了从 GitHub、GitLab、Hugging Face 或 Kaggle 下载文件时的龟速体验?您是否希望有一个更快速、更可靠、更安全的方式来获取这些平台上的资源?

今天,我非常激动地向大家介绍 Xget —— 一个专为提升下载体验而生的高性能、安全下载加速服务!

🌐 服务地址: https://Xget.xi-xu.me

📂 GitHub 仓库: https://github.com/xixu-me/Xget

Xget 是什么?

Xget 是一个下载加速服务,旨在加速来自多个流行开发和数据科学平台的下载。 通过简单的 URL 前缀,您可以显著提升下载速度并增强安全性。

🌟 核心功能

Xget 提供了一系列强大的功能,使其成为开发人员和数据科学家的理想选择:

  • 多平台支持: 无缝处理来自以下平台的下载:
    • GitHub (/gh/...)
    • GitLab (/gl/...)
    • Hugging Face (/hf/...)
    • Kaggle (/kg/...)
  • 性能优化:
    • 智能缓存: 具有 30 分钟 TTL (Time To Live) 的智能缓存机制,重复下载几乎瞬时完成。
    • HTTP/3 支持: 利用最新的 HTTP/3 协议以减少延迟。
    • 自动重试: 内置指数退避的自动重试机制(最多3次尝试),应对网络波动。
    • 内容压缩: 支持 gzip、deflate、brotli 等压缩算法,减小传输体积。
    • 资源预连接: 加速连接建立过程。
    • 内容精简: 为 JS, CSS, 和 HTML 提供内容精简。
  • 安全特性:
    • 严格的安全头部: 包括 HSTS Preloading, XSS 保护, Frame 保护等。
    • 内容安全策略 (CSP): 限制资源加载来源,提升安全性。
    • Referrer 策略: 控制 Referrer 信息的发送。
    • 权限策略控制: 精细化控制浏览器功能权限。
  • 高可靠性:
    • 请求超时保护: 防止请求长时间无响应。
    • 范围请求支持: 支持断点续传。
    • 详细的性能监控: 追踪请求处理的各个阶段。

💡 如何使用?

使用 Xget 非常简单!只需在您的原始下载 URL 前加上 https://xget.xi-xu.me/<platform>/ 即可。 其中 <platform> 是以下之一:

  • gh 对应 GitHub
  • gl 对应 GitLab
  • hf 对应 Hugging Face
  • kg 对应 Kaggle

示例:

  • GitHub 下载:
https://xget.xi-xu.me/gh/username/repository/archive/main.zip
  • GitLab 下载:
https://xget.xi-xu.me/gl/username/repository/-/archive/main.zip
  • Hugging Face 下载:
https://xget.xi-xu.me/hf/username/model/resolve/main/model.bin
  • Kaggle 下载:
https://xget.xi-xu.me/kg/username/dataset/data

🛠️ 技术细节

  • 全球边缘分发: 构建于 Cloudflare Workers 之上,利用其全球网络节点提供低延迟访问。
  • 智能重试机制: 具有可配置延迟的智能重试逻辑。
  • 全面的错误处理与日志记录

🚀 部署您自己的实例

想要部署您自己的 Xget 实例吗?非常简单!只需点击下方的按钮:

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-lpekmNSq-1748880936976)(https://deploy.workers.cloudflare.com/button)]

项目配置了通过 GitHub Actions 自动部署到 Cloudflare Workers,当 main 分支有更新时(忽略 README.md 的更改)会自动触发。

状态与支持

您可以通过 GitHub Actions 状态徽章查看最新的部署状态。

[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-ErUtT7SY-1748880936977)(https://github.com/xixu-me/xget/workflows/Deploy%20to%20Cloudflare%20Workers/badge.svg)]

我们欢迎任何形式的贡献!如果您遇到 Bug,或者有新的功能建议,请通过以下方式提交 Issue:

  • Bug 反馈: 创建 Bug 报告 (基于 bug_report.md)
  • 功能请求: 建议新功能 (基于 feature_request.md)
  • 对于其他类型的 Issue,您也可以使用自定义模板 (基于 custom.md)。

如果 Xget 对您有所帮助,欢迎通过以下链接支持我:
Xi Xu 的赞助页面

许可证

Xget 在 GPL-3.0 许可下发布。


立即体验 Xget 带来的下载加速吧!如果您有任何问题或建议,请随时在 GitHub 仓库中提出。

http://www.lryc.cn/news/2399090.html

相关文章:

  • [yolov11改进系列]基于yolov11使用FasterNet替换backbone用于轻量化网络的python源码+训练源码
  • 一周学会Pandas2之Python数据处理与分析-Pandas2数据绘图与可视化
  • 企业级安全实践:SSL/TLS 加密与权限管理(一)
  • 2025——》VSCode Windows 最新安装指南/VSCode安装完成后如何验证是否成功?2025最新VSCode安装配置全攻略
  • RabbitMQ如何保证消息可靠性
  • 【MATLAB代码】制导——三点法,二维平面下的例程|运动目标制导,附完整源代码
  • Spring Security用户管理机制详解
  • 如何爬取google应用商店的应用分类呢?
  • SQL Relational Algebra(数据库关系代数)
  • 如何安装huaweicloud-sdk-core-3.1.142.jar到本地仓库?
  • Electron桌面应用下,在拍照、展示pdf等模块时,容易导致应用白屏
  • 智能工业时代:工业场景下的 AI 大模型体系架构与应用探索
  • 【git stash切换】
  • React 18 生命周期详解与并发模式下的变化
  • 易语言使用OCR
  • C++和C#界面开发方式的全面对比
  • 监控 100 台服务器磁盘内存CPU利用率
  • Linux远程连接主机——ssh命令详解
  • 算法-集合的使用
  • 性能优化 - 理论篇:CPU、内存、I/O诊断手段
  • 算法:二分查找
  • Spring Boot3.4.1 集成 mybatis plus
  • Ubuntu 22.04 上安装 PostgreSQL(使用官方 APT 源)
  • Linux随记(十八)
  • Windows MongoDB C++驱动安装
  • MS1023/MS1224——10MHz 到 80MHz、10:1 LVDS 并串转换器(串化器)/串并转换器(解串器)
  • ESOP股权管理平台完整解决方案
  • 线性调频波形测距测速信号处理——全代码+注释
  • WPS word 已有多级列表序号
  • Vue 3 源码层核心原理剖析(完整详解版)